Lora, I usually workout on carpet in my workout room. We have pretty thick padding and carpet. Can't move anything on it because it is so thick, we even tried furniture glides. But it still bothers me. Sometimes I workout in the office on wood flooring when dh is using the treadmill. I also like the wood floor better for some of the Kickbox dvd's. I can really feel the impact on the wood floor thouugh. As far as running on the Bosu it is hard to balance for me too. I just think it is supposed to be that way. Some days are better than others. I have to be careful because the rounded surface can make me turn my feet at odd angles and I think it can be a little hard on the ankles. I have actually had it make my plantar faciitis hurt worse. I have read though that balancing on core boards etc. is a way to strengthen the feet and ankles. I think Amy had said something like that. I stand on my foam roller when drying my hair. I think it helps massage them and should help strengthen the anks as well.
